While possible in some cases, downgrading is generally not recommended, as older versions may contain security vulnerabilities and missing features. Some systems explicitly advise against downgrading. Only downgrade if a newer version is causing specific problems, and even then, contact technical support first.

: For some models, you might need both a flash file and a firmware file to complete the upgrade process. The flash file typically prepares the device for the firmware installation.

Devices with identical model names can have different hardware iterations (e.g., V1, V2). The firmware must match the exact version.
